Market Size and Overview
The Global Ethylene Market size is estimated to be valued at USD 220.36 billion in 2025 and is expected to reach USD 329.16 billion by 2032, exhibiting a compound annual growth rate (CAGR) of 5.9% from 2025 to 2032.
Global Ethylene Market Growth is driven by increasing industrialization, expanding automotive and consumer goods sectors, and growing demand for polyethylene-based products globally. The market revenue continues to be significantly influenced by innovations in production technology and shifting market dynamics emphasizing sustainability and efficient feedstock utilization.
Key Takeaways
- Dominating Region: Asia Pacific leads the Global Ethylene Market share in 2025, bolstered by rapid industrial growth in countries like China and India, where rising demand for packaging and automotive plastics is prevalent.
- Fastest Growing Region: The Middle East registers the fastest growth due to ongoing expansions in petrochemical complexes and government investments in infrastructure.
- By Feedstock:
- Dominant: Naphtha remains the largest feedstock segment, accounting for the majority of ethylene production globally in 2025, supported by abundant refining capacity in Asia-Pacific.
- Fastest Growing: Shale gas-based feedstock is growing rapidly in North America, as evidenced by new crackers commissioned in the U.S. during 2024.
- By Application:
- Dominant: Polyethylene production leads the application segment, driven by growing plastic packaging demand worldwide, including the rise of recycled polyethylene initiatives in Europe in 2025.
- Fastest Growing: Ethylene oxide applications see accelerated growth, supported by expanding demand in antifreeze and detergents manufacturing, notably in emerging markets.
- By Technology:
- Dominant: Steam cracking remains the primary technology for ethylene production, constituting the majority of industry capacity in 2025.
- Fastest Growing: Advancements in catalytic cracking are being adopted for improved yield and sustainability, with pilot projects underway as of 2024 in the Middle East.
Market Key Trends
One critical market trend shaping the Global Ethylene Market in recent years is the shift towards sustainable and circular economy practices. In 2024, several leading market companies launched initiatives aimed at increasing recycled ethylene content in polyethylene production, addressing rising regulatory pressures and consumer demand for eco-friendly products. For instance, innovations in chemical recycling technologies enable conversion of plastic waste into feedstock ethylene, significantly reducing carbon footprints. Additionally, notable policy updates including stricter environmental regulations in the European Union have compelled producers to integrate greener processes, boosting investment in low-emission crackers and alternative feedstock exploration. This trend not only influences market growth strategies but also opens up significant market opportunities, while presenting challenges related to capital expenditure and technology adaptation.
Key Players
Prominent market players in the Global Ethylene Market include Saudi Basic Industries Corporation (SABIC), Exxon Mobil Corporation, The Dow Chemical Company, Royal Dutch Shell plc, China Petroleum & Chemical Corporation (Sinopec Corporation), Chevron Phillips Chemical Company LLC, Total S.A., LyondellBasell Industries, National Petrochemical Company (NPC), and INEOS Group AG. These market companies have intensified their growth strategies during 2024-2025 through strategic partnerships and technology innovations. For example, SABIC expanded its production capacity in Saudi Arabia with new steam crackers coming online in early 2025, resulting in increased market revenue and stronger regional presence. Similarly, Exxon Mobil invested in gas-to-ethylene technologies in the U.S., enhancing feedstock flexibility and lowering production costs. Innovation-driven expansions and collaborations remain key to maintaining competitive advantage in this rapidly evolving market landscape.
